Exploring the Link Between Poor Air Quality and Respiratory Illnesses

Air pollution consists of harmful particles such as ozone, particulate matter, sulfur dioxide, and nitrogen dioxide. These pollutants can irritate the respiratory tract, leading to symptoms like coughing, wheezing, and shortness of breath. Long-term exposure to poor air quality can increase the risk of developing chronic respiratory conditions such as asthma, ch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), and even lung cancer. It is essential to be aware of the quality of the air we breathe, especially in urban areas where pollution levels tend to be higher due to traffic emissions and industrial activities.

Children and older adults are particularly vulnerable to the effects of poor air quality on respiratory health. Children's respiratory systems are still developing, making them more susceptible to damage from pollutants. Older adults may already have pre-existing respiratory conditions that can be exacerbated by poor air quality. Individuals with asthma or COPD are also at a higher risk of experiencing flare-ups when exposed to polluted air. Taking steps to reduce exposure to pollutants, such as avoiding outdoor activities on high pollution days and using air purifiers indoors, can help protect vulnerable populations.

One of the main ways poor air quality impacts respiratory health is by triggering inflammation in the airways. When pollutants are inhaled, they can cause inflammation and damage to the respiratory tissues, making it harder for the lungs to function properly. This can lead to respiratory symptoms like coughing, chest tightness, and difficulty breathing. Over time, chronic inflammation in the airways can contribute to the development of respiratory diseases. By reducing exposure to air pollution and taking measures to improve indoor air quality, we can help mitigate the impact on our respiratory health.

Indoor air quality is also crucial for respiratory health, as we spend a significant amount of time indoors. Common indoor pollutants like tobacco smoke, mold, pet dander, and dust mites can exacerbate respiratory conditions and trigger allergies. Improving ventilation in indoor spaces, using air purifiers, and reducing sources of indoor pollutants can help maintain good indoor air quality. By creating a clean and healthy indoor environment, we can protect our respiratory health and reduce the risk of developing respiratory illnesses.
